What is the difference between Hepatovet for cats and dogs? - in detail
The primary difference between Hepatovet for cats and dogs lies in their formulation and dosage, tailored to address the specific needs of each species.
Hepatovet for cats is designed with feline physiology and metabolism in mind. Cats have unique nutritional requirements and are particularly susceptible to liver issues, such as hepatic lipidosis, which can be exacerbated by stress or sudden dietary changes. Hepatovet for cats includes a blend of antioxidants, essential amino acids, and other nutrients that support liver function and overall health in felines. The dosage is carefully calibrated to ensure it meets the specific needs of cats without causing any adverse effects.
On the other hand, Hepatovet for dogs is formulated to address canine-specific liver issues. Dogs can also suffer from liver problems, including hepatitis and chronic liver disease, which may require specialized nutritional support. Hepatovet for dogs includes a combination of ingredients such as S-adenosylmethionine (SAMe), silymarin, and other compounds known to promote liver health in canines. The dosage is adjusted to reflect the different metabolic rates and nutritional needs of dogs compared to cats.
It's crucial to note that while both formulations aim to support liver health, they are not interchangeable. Using Hepatovet for cats on a dog or vice versa could lead to inadequate nutrient intake or even toxicity due to the differences in dosage and ingredient composition. Therefore, it's essential to consult with a veterinarian before administering any supplement to ensure the correct product is used for the specific animal's needs.
